 DZDV - determine depth derivative with respect to the velocity	",    parameter, dz/dv,  by ratios of migrated data with the primary 	  amplitude and those with the extra amplitude				 dzdv <infile afile=afile dfile=dfile>outfile [parameters]		 Required Parameters:							 infile=	input of common image gathers with primary amplitude	 afile=	input of common image gathers with extra amplitude	 dfile=	output of imaged depths in common image gathers 	 outfile=	output of dz/dv at the imaged points			 nx= 	        number of migrated traces 				 nz=	        number of points in migrated traces 			 dx=		horizontal spacing of migrated trace 			 dz=	        vertical spacing of output trace 			 fx=	        x-coordinate of first migrated trace 			 fz=	        z-coordinate of first point in migrated trace 		 off0=         first offset in common image gathers 			 noff=	        number of offsets in common image gathers  		 doff=	        offset increment in common image gathers  		 cip=x1,z1,r1,..., cip=xn,zn,rn         description of input CIGS		x	x-value of a common image point					z	z-value of a common image point	at zero offset			r	r-parameter in a common image gather			 Optional Parameters:							 nxw, nzw=0		window widths along x- and z-directions in 				which points are contributed in solving dz/dv. 	 Notes:								 This program is used as part of the velocity analysis technique developed by Zhenyue Liu, CWP:1995.						 Author: CWP: Zhenyue Liu,  1995  Reference:  Liu, Z. 1995, "Migration Velocity Analysis", Ph.D. Thesis, Colorado      School of Mines, CWP report #168.
